Navigating Market Volatility: Strategies for Investor Resilience
2025-07-17
In the dynamic world of financial markets, recent movements have presented investors with a mixed landscape. As various indices diverge, maintaining a steadfast approach to financial planning becomes paramount. This analysis delves into the shifts observed across different market segments and underlines the necessity for investors to remain anchored in their long-term objectives amidst prevailing uncertainties.

Building Resilience: Mastering Your Financial Destiny Amidst Market Chaos

Decoding Recent Market Performance

Since mid-December, the technology-focused S&P 500 and Nasdaq have both seen gains of approximately 2.9% and 2.7%, respectively. Simultaneously, the US dollar has experienced a significant 10% decline against other major currencies. In contrast, the more traditional Dow Jones Index, sensitive to broader economic health, has dropped by 2%. Small-cap companies, represented by the S&P 600, have also faced headwinds, decreasing by 10% from their November 2024 peak and 3.7% since November 2021.

Sarepta Therapeutics' Strategic Revitalization Drives Stock Surge
2025-07-17
Sarepta Therapeutics, a prominent player in the biopharmaceutical sector, is embarking on a strategic transformation aimed at fortifying its financial health and optimizing its research and development pipeline. This pivotal moment follows a period of significant market volatility and challenges related to its key therapeutic product.

Charting a New Course: Sarepta's Path to Renewed Growth

Sarepta's Shares Experience a Notable Rebound

Shares of Sarepta Therapeutics have experienced a remarkable surge in early trading, climbing over 20%. This upward movement signifies a renewed investor confidence following the company's late-Wednesday announcement of a comprehensive restructuring plan. The pharmaceutical firm, which has seen its stock valuation significantly decline over the past year, is implementing measures designed to streamline operations and enhance financial resilience.

Strategic Adjustments for Enhanced Fiscal Strength

The core of Sarepta's new strategy involves a reduction in its workforce and a temporary halt on several developmental initiatives. According to company leadership, these steps are crucial for prioritizing programs with high potential and impact, fulfilling future financial commitments by 2027, and securing long-term economic stability. CEO Doug Ingram emphasized that these strategic decisions are intended to ensure the company remains robust and profitable, underpinned by a more refined and targeted operational focus.

Overcoming Past Obstacles and Rebuilding Investor Trust

The recent challenges faced by Sarepta highlight the difficulties of maintaining investor interest, especially after its stock plunged dramatically from previous highs. A major contributing factor to this decline was the tragic deaths of two patients, attributed to acute liver failure, during treatment with its Duchenne muscular dystrophy drug, Elevidys. This unfortunate event led to restrictions on the drug's distribution. Sarepta is actively collaborating with the Food and Drug Administration to address labeling concerns and reinforce the safety profile of Elevidys.

Market Expectations for Future Recovery and Growth

Despite past adversities, the financial community appears to anticipate a recovery trajectory for Sarepta. Analysts on Wall Street, as indicated by aggregated price targets, foresee a potential increase in the company's stock value, suggesting a belief in the efficacy of its restructuring efforts and the long-term prospects of its therapeutic portfolio. This optimistic outlook reflects a cautious yet hopeful sentiment regarding Sarepta's ability to navigate its challenges and achieve sustained growth.

Market Dynamics: Stocks React to Corporate Earnings and Political Tensions
2025-07-17

Investor sentiment on Thursday morning saw a slight uptick across major stock indexes, influenced by recent corporate financial disclosures and the ongoing narrative surrounding the independence of the Federal Reserve. Notably, the Nasdaq Composite extended its impressive run, marking its fourth straight day of record highs, reflecting a prevailing optimism in the tech sector. This market resilience is particularly significant given recent political discussions that have touched upon the autonomy of the central bank.

\n

Several companies made headlines with their quarterly performance, shaping market movements. PepsiCo's shares surged following better-than-anticipated results and a reaffirmed positive outlook, buoyed by strong international sales, despite a decline in North American volume. Conversely, MP Materials, a rare earths miner, saw its stock decline after announcing plans for a new stock offering, aimed at funding expansion and strategic growth, even though the company had recently experienced a significant rally driven by investments from major players like Apple and the Department of Defense. In the semiconductor industry, Advanced Micro Devices (AMD) continued its upward trajectory amidst positive signals regarding the resumption of chip exports to China, a move that suggests a potential easing of trade restrictions and underscores the strategic importance of these materials for technological advancement. Furthermore, the broader market indices, including the Dow Jones Industrial Average and the S&P 500, showed modest gains, while commodities like gold and crude oil displayed mixed trends, reflecting diverse influences on the global economy.
